dc.description.abstractThis thesis contains 3 Chapters of original research in the field of micro-magnetism, preceded by an introductory chapter outlining the background theory and literature. The research chapters, in order of appearance: A simulation and theoretical investigation of Bloch oscillations of spin waves in periodic magnetic media. An experimental investigation into a magnetic texture known as a BiSkyrmion using X-ray holography. A micro magnetic simulation based investigation of the collective magnetic dynamics of a lattice of magnetic bubble domains that are stabilised in a ferromagnetic film that is patterned with a hexagonal lattice of holes, known as antidots.en_GB
